    Furrrr!!!! -1 Currency


    नोटटूटातोफुर्र!! (Note Tuta to Furrrrr) -It is a Hindi phrase which means once a high denomination note is exchanged for smaller ones or for some small purchase, it just flies like birds. It is difficult to say how and when it evolved but surely after notes came into circulation. It may mean nothing to rich but for poor it is a curse.

    As it is, he seldom gets a high denomination note but when he get and is forced to use it, is beyond the understanding of one whose pocket is heavy with notes. Once in blue moon if he or she gets it, tries to keep in hiding from the eyes of other members lest they come up with some demands or may be for some rainy day, forgetting everyday is a rainy day for him.

    Let us examine it in the light of demonetisation. November 10, 2016 when he got up in the morning the whole neighborhood was in disarray. Exactly at 12 in the night, currency notes of 1000 and 500 were banned and declared illegal. Who declares own children illegitimately? You or your likes in the past, brought these notes in circulation and now you declare them illegitimate! Or you thought since they were not yours, hence can be declared illegitimate !

    Every earning member in the family, shamelessly, started looking into their hiding places, pocketed them stealthily and without a word, without any food in the belly, stood in line at the nearest bank to get them exchanged with legal tenders, like a beggar. Some waited for hours, some for days depending upon their luck and availability. Some even died. That was the day he took a vow never to accept higher denomination notes, forget about keeping them. Who knows which one will be declared illegal tomorrow?

    In the same shameless way, at 8 p.m., March 25, 2020, nationwide lockdown to face the pandemic named Corona or Covid-19, was announced effective 12 midnight same night, just 4 hours notice! The decision makers had no heart to feel what will happen to those who dig a well everyday to quench their thirst. Heavens would not have fallen if they were given a day or two to grasp the situation and take necessary steps. They could have stored some essentials, Government could have helped them to do so financially. Those who wanted to go to their native places, could have managed to do so.

    But no! We do what we feel right. The result is thousand of laborers with families and small kids are on the road on foot, some on railway tracks on their way to their nests hundreds of miles away. Many have died on the way of hunger or crushed under the wheels of trucks and goods trains.

    Again, the same apathy towards poor and helpless! The trains and buses could have been made available much earlier when it was getting clear that they wanted to go to their homes as they neither have jobs, no money, no place to stay, no hopes of survival.

    Death is inevitable but dying of hunger!

    In both the cases the expected happened. Under demonetisation, Those who were in the know or were resourceful got their notes deposited or exchanged. All hopes of extracting the black money went haywire. Not a single case of black money was reported.

    Under lockdown rich and resourceful got their children and families from where ever they were in India or abroad. Buses and planes were provided immediately.

    For the poor? Same old age excuses and humiliation. Wait! We are doing! Don't lose patience!

    The Kings change, not the kinghood.
